Embrapa provides 12 free online courses for those who wish to deepen their knowledge in areas such as tropical fruit growing, pasture recovery, integrated production and good agricultural practices. The available training courses are on the e-Campo platform and can be performed autonomously and asynchronously, that is, the participant accesses the content at their own pace and time.
Various topics and varied workload
The courses offered are intended for rural producers, technicians, students and professionals in the agricultural sector. With workload ranging from 4 to 60 hours, the topics range from technical introductions to in-depth studies on specific practices. Highlights include the course on Recovery and Renewal of Degraded Pastures in the Cerrado, lasting 50 hours, which seeks guidance on sustainable strategies to recover soils and pastures.
Three modules are also available: Integrated Production, developed in partnership with the Federal University of Viçosa. They cover everything from basic concepts of integrated production to specific cultural practices, such as passion fruit cultivation, as well as management and planning of rural companies.

Tropical fruit growing in focus
For specific topics in fruit growing, Embrapa offers mini-courses with technical guidance on the commercial cultivation of various fruits, such as mango, guava, avocado, pitaya and passion fruit. Another interesting course is Mini-course on the Market and Commercialization of Fresh and Processed Fruits, which teaches how to prepare a business plan to access different markets.
Integrated production of natural rubber
Another highlight is the course Integrated Natural Rubber Production (Rubber Tree - Farm Phase) , with a workload of 60 hours, aimed at higher education professionals registered with their professional councils. It addresses the certification process for integrated rubber tree production, regulated by MAPA.
